For endocavity heads such as the UST-9118, reprocessing chemistry is the main enemy – seal integrity and lens condition decide service life more than the electronics do.

Common failure modes for the UST-9118

Match what you are seeing against the table below. The right-hand column reflects how faults of this kind typically assess – the actual verdict always depends on the individual probe.

What you see Likely cause Typically repairable?
Cable jacket cracked, wrinkled or discolored Jacket wear; conductors may still be intact underneath Usually repairable
Connector lock broken or hardware missing Broken locking mechanics on the connector housing Usually repairable
Bubbles or lifting at the lens face The lens separating from the acoustic stack underneath Usually repairable
Strain relief separated, split or stiff Flex fatigue where the cable meets the probe or connector Usually repairable
Large areas of the array not firing Widespread element or acoustic stack failure Usually not economical
Vertical shadowing or missing scan lines on screen Element dropout, or a conductor break inside the cable Case by case
Bent, broken or corroded connector pins Mechanical damage from forcing or dropping the connector Usually repairable
Fluid found inside the probe head after a leak test Seal failure allowing disinfectant ingress Case by case
Failed electrical leakage test Compromised sealing on an endocavity probe Case by case

Check these before you ship the probe

  • Flex the cable gently along its length while imaging – intermittent dropout points to broken conductors.
  • Inspect the lens face under good light for cuts, bubbles, lifting edges or discoloration.
  • Check the strain reliefs at both ends for splits, stiffness or separation from the cable.
  • Compare penetration and uniformity against a known-good probe on the same preset.
  • Run the system’s built-in probe test or element check if your console provides one.
  • Have the probe leak-tested before further use – fluid ingress worsens quickly and creates a patient-safety issue.

Repair, exchange or replace — which applies to your UST-9118

For the UST-9118, think in terms of damage depth: surface and cable-level faults are usually repairable at a fraction of replacement cost; acoustic stack failures are evaluated case by case; extensive element loss generally means replacement.
